Output d627ec32db6702cb50fdef1094643645d6eb034d1e7c31a083b2cab6351bc30a:0

value
17165268
script pubkey
OP_0 OP_PUSHBYTES_20 7ff804c8c04e9b748a50d5836b37b09422627141
address
bc1q0luqfjxqf6dhfzjs6kpkkdasjs3xyu2phz3nks
transaction
d627ec32db6702cb50fdef1094643645d6eb034d1e7c31a083b2cab6351bc30a
spent
true